Birthing From Concept to Creation: The Logo Design Process
A logo is much more than merely a visual representation; it's the soul of a brand. The journey from initial idea to a polished final product involves a meticulous system. The first step often starts by brainstorming and exploring the company's needs. This step helps define the fundamental values and tone that the logo should convey.
Once a clear focus is established, designers begin to sketch out various designs. These initial drawings can range from rough outlines to more refined representations.
During the design phase, designers experiment with different typefaces, colors, and icons. The goal is to generate a logo that is both aesthetically appealing and meaningfully communicates the brand's values.
Input from the client is crucial at this stage. Designers often adjust their designs based on the client's insights. This collaborative process ensures that the final logo satisfies the client's vision.
The final logo is then formatted in various formats for use across different media. This can include everything from website graphics and digital marketing to printed materials.
